BTRP003L is a preclinical, first-in-class conditional activation CAR-T cell therapy developed by BioSyngen. It is designed for the treatment of solid tumors, particularly in the therapeutic areas of neoplasms and digestive system cancers. The therapy utilizes the SUPER-T platform, which enables CAR-T cells to activate only under hypoxic conditions typical of tumor microenvironments (0.3%–2.0% O₂), while remaining inactive in normal tissues (3.4%–6.8% O₂). This selective activation aims to enhance antitumor efficacy while minimizing off-tumor toxicity and improving safety profiles in solid tumor immunotherapy[1][2]. Preclinical toxicology studies have shown no significant adverse effects or weight loss in animal models injected with BTRP003L[2].
